Whoopi Goldberg and Stephen King may be duking out for the most anticipated audiobook this month. (Why choose?! Listen to both!) May also brings audiobooks from some favorite author-narrator duos—Imogen Church reading Ruth Ware’s new thriller and George Guidall delivering Craig Johnson’s latest Walt Longmire adventure.


BITS AND PIECES: My Mother, My Brother, and Me
by Whoopi Goldberg, read by the author
Blackstone Audio
Release date: May 7
Whoopi Goldberg narrates her own memoir of her family.
THE MINISTRY OF TIME
by Kaliane Bradley, read by George Weightman, Katie Leung
Simon & Schuster Audio
Release date: May 7
Bradley’s debut is a wild time-travel story.


BITE BY BITE: Nourishments and Jamborees
by Aimee Nezhukumatathil, read by the author
Harper Audio
Release date: May 7
From the author of WORLD OF WONDERS, reflections on food, tradition, and memory.
THE BIRDS THAT AUDUBON MISSED: Discovery and Desire in the American Wilderness
by Kenn Kaufman, read by Mack Sanderson
Simon & Schuster Audio
Release date: May 7
Birder and naturalist Kaufman examines the history of early American ornithology.


SHANGHAILANDERS
by Julie Min, read by Mei Mei Macleod
Spiegel & Grau by Spotify Audiobooks
Release date: May 7
A novel about the future, present, and past of a Shanghai family.
YOU SHOULD BE SO LUCKY
by Cat Sebastian, read by Joel Leslie
Harper Audio
Release date: May 7
A baseball player and a sports writer fall for each other in 1960s New York in this historical romance.


WHEN AMONG CROWS
by Veronica Roth, read by Helen Laser, James Fouhey, Tim Campbell
Macmillan Audio
Release date: May 14
A fantasy novella rich in folklore gets a trio of narrators.
YOU LIKE IT DARKER: Stories
by Stephen King, read by Will Patton
Simon & Schuster Audio
Release date: May 21
If you do like it darker, you'll love these stories from the master. Another master and King regular, actor Will Patton, narrates.


LIES AND WEDDINGS: Cities Trilogy, Book 2
by Kevin Kwan, read by Jing Lusi
Random House Audio
Release date: May 21
Rufus Leung Gresham is supposed to find a wealthy fiancée at his sister’s wedding when a volcano upends his family’s plans. From the author of CRAZY RICH ASIANS.
THE GUNCLE ABROAD: The Guncle, Book 2
by Steven Rowley, read by the author
Penguin Audio
Release date: May 21
This sequel to THE GUNCLE finds Patrick resuming his uncle duties on a trip through Europe.


ONE PERFECT COUPLE
by Ruth Ware, read by Imogen Church
Simon & Schuster Audio
Release date: May 21
Another Christie-esque thriller from Ware, this one set on a tropical island during a reality TV show.
FIRST FROST: Walt Longmire, Book 20
by Craig Johnson, read by George Guidall
Recorded Books
Release date: May 28
Fans of Wyoming’s Sheriff Walt Longmire won’t want to miss this latest installment.
